Here’s the hard truth: many churches focus on getting people baptized and adding members but fall short when it comes to walking with believers afterward. For years, that was my reality—checking boxes, going through motions, and missing the core ingredient of spiritual growth: discipleship.
We often confuse fellowship with discipleship. Fellowship is fun. Discipleship is hard. It requires accountability, obedience, and intentionality. But here’s why it matters: you can’t lead well if you don’t follow well. Before leading others, every Christian leader must learn to follow Christ through the guidance of the Holy Spirit.
